Memory errors under 6.2L : MUST RE-COMPILE UNDER L RELEASE
Users who develop on a PROGRESS release prior to 6.2L and then try to
deploy to PROGRESS 6.2L will likely encounter memory-oriented memory
errors, such as s/e 49 or 52.
PROGRESS's means of managing memory internally was modified with the
6.2L release. Pre-compiled .r code WILL NOT WORK with 6.2L unless it
is re-compiled against the higher release.
Developers/VARs must either:
(1) upgrade the development license to 6.2L so that they can release
pre-compiled .r code at the "L" level, or
(2) must deploy encrypted source code from a development-platform
Toolkit environment and then re-compile with the -rx option
under the production 6.2L release.
